The Rise of AI-Driven Mobile Apps
Artificial intelligence is no longer a futuristic concept—it’s a fundamental component of modern mobile applications. Custom apps equipped with AI capabilities can personalize user experiences, automate tasks, and enhance decision-making processes. Here’s how AI is redefining mobile innovation:
- Personalization and User Experience
AI-powered mobile apps can analyze user behaviour, preferences, and interactions to deliver hyper-personalized experiences. From recommending products in e-commerce apps to tailoring workout routines in fitness apps, AI ensures every user gets a unique and relevant experience.
- Automation and Efficiency
Businesses are increasingly using A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ants to streamline customer interactions, automate workflows, and reduce human intervention. These intelligent solutions enhance productivity and allow businesses to focus on core operations.
- Predictive Analytics and Decision Making
AI can process vast amounts of data to identify patterns and trends, enabling businesses to make data-driven decisions. Mobile apps in industries like finance, healthcare, and logistics use predictive analytics to improve risk assessment, optimize operations, and enhance customer experiences.
Sustainable Tech Practices in Mobile App Development
As digital transformation accelerates, sustainability in app development is no longer optional—it’s a necessity. Developers and businesses are adopting eco-friendly strategies to reduce the environmental impact of mobile technology.
- Energy-Efficient Code and Design
Optimizing app code and using energy-efficient algorithms help reduce battery consumption and minimize the carbon footprint of mobile apps. Dark mode, lightweight designs, and efficient background processes contribute to sustainability.
- Cloud Computing and Green Hosting
Cloud-based mobile applications leverage scalable resources while reducing energy consumption. Sustainable cloud providers, such as those using renewable energy sources, help minimize the environmental impact of mobile apps.
